How they compare
Bhutan currently reports 8.0% against 7.5% in Lesotho, a difference of 0.5%.
That makes Bhutan's figure about 1.1 times Lesotho's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Lesotho ahead.
Bhutan ranks 53rd and Lesotho ranks 56th of 148 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Bhutan averaged higher in 2 and Lesotho in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Bhutan | Lesotho |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 5.2% | 6.9% | 1.8% | Lesotho |
| 2010s | 7.6% | 7.1% | 0.4% | Bhutan |
| 2020s | 8.2% | 7.4% | 0.8% | Bhutan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
